SASE: Redesigning Enterprise Security for a Distributed Digital World

 Enterprise networks are changing faster than traditional security architectures were designed to accommodate. Applications are moving to the cloud, employees are accessing systems from different locations and devices, and organizations are increasingly operating across hybrid and multi-cloud environments. These shifts are reducing the effectiveness of security models built around fixed corporate perimeters. Secure Access Service Edge (SASE) is emerging as an architectural response to this transformation. Rather than treating networking and security as separate technology layers, SASE brings capabilities such as software-defined wide area networking (SD-WAN), Zero Trust Network Access (ZTNA), Secure Web Gateway (SWG), Cloud Access Security Broker (CASB), and Firewall as a Service (FWaaS) into a more integrated, cloud-delivered framework. DDoS Protection and Mitigation: Building a Smarter Defense Against Evolving Cyber Threats

 Digital infrastructure has become fundamental to how organizations deliver services, interact with customers, process transactions, and operate business functions. Websites, APIs, cloud applications, DNS infrastructure, and network services increasingly serve as entry points to critical digital operations. This growing dependence also increases the consequences of service disruption. Distributed denial-of-service (DDoS) attacks are evolving alongside the digital infrastructure they target. Volumetric, multi-vector, protocol, and application-layer attacks can place pressure on different layers of an organization's technology environment, requiring security teams to detect abnormal traffic and respond quickly. The challenge is therefore moving beyond simply identifying malicious traffic.
